The average temperature in Kuala Lumpur in May is around 27°C. The warmest month in Kuala Lumpur is typically May, which averages 29°C. The coolest month is December, with temperatures averaging 23°C. The rainiest month is November, and it usually rains the least in June.

Best time to visit Kuala Lumpur

The ideal time to visit Kuala Lumpur is from May to July. During these months, the city experiences average maximum temperatures of around 33°. If you're after a quieter trip or hoping to save a bit of cash, you might want to consider visiting between November and January. Just bear in mind that these months are a bit cooler, with average temperatures dropping to around 22°C, and you might encounter a bit more rain.

Top things to see and do in Kuala Lumpur

Kuala Lumpur features a blend of towering high-rises and lush landscapes. The Petronas Twin Towers offer an unparalleled city view, while KLCC Park is a popular spot for leisurely strolls. Venture to Bukit Bintang for exclusive boutiques and fashion, or meander through Jalan Alor to immerse yourself in the food scene. If architecture interests you, the structures in Heritage Park are worth visiting. After touring the National Museum, unwind at a mamak cafe and savour a teh tarik tea or nasi lemak.
